Current Bitcoin price
$ 72782.95
€ 63569.25
Latest Block
940,840
2 minutes ago
Node info as seen by the CheeseRobot node:
810678f12d0aba35de7eb391f3bea87aa28fa970ed9762783a27c97e02e031d3